Elsevier Adaptive Quizzing (EAQ) for the NCLEX is a personalized quizzing platform that helps nursing students of all skill levels focus their study time and prepare for their licensure exam. It offers a bank of high-quality practice questions — all written, reviewed, and leveled by experienced nurse educators — through which students advance at their own pace across multiple mastery levels per chapter, topic, or concept, with detailed rationales and essential test-taking strategies included for every question.
EAQ includes Next-Generation NCLEX (NGN) exam-style items with authentic NGN scoring at fidelity, giving students vital hands-on experience with the question formats and clinical judgment demands of the current NCLEX test plan. This NGN preparation is integrated throughout the adaptive quizzing experience rather than offered as a separate module, helping students build clinical judgment skills as a natural part of their ongoing study practice.
EAQ's comprehensive educator dashboard gives faculty access to usage and performance summaries at both the individual student and class level, enabling them to identify areas of strength and weakness, detect content misconceptions driving poor performance, and quickly intervene with students who are struggling. This data-driven approach allows faculty to modify lecture content based on what the quizzing data reveals, rather than relying on summative exam results alone.
